DOCUMENTATION EN LIGNE
DE WINDEVWEBDEV ET WINDEV MOBILE

Version : 2026

POUR TOUT : parcours d'énumérations
L'instruction POUR TOUT permet de parcourir les valeurs disponibles dans les énumérations.
POUR TOUT : parcours de champs
L'instruction POUR TOUT permet d'effectuer différents types de parcours de champs (champs Liste, champs Table, champs Zone répétée) :
  • Parcours des éléments du champ.
  • Parcours des valeurs des éléments sélectionnés.
  • Parcours des indices des éléments sélectionnés.
POUR TOUT : parcours de tableaux associatifs
L'instruction POUR TOUT permet d'effectuer différents types de parcours de tableaux associatifs :
  • Parcours des éléments du tableau associatif.
  • Parcours des valeurs des éléments du tableau associatif.
POUR TOUT : parcours de combinaisons
L'instruction POUR TOUT permet de parcourir les options disponibles dans les combinaisons.
POUR TOUT : parcours de tables
L'instruction POUR TOUT permet d'effectuer différents types de parcours HFSQL :
  • Parcours complet (selon une clé spécifiée ou non)
  • Parcours avec filtre (filtre simple, filtre selon une clé ou filtre sur la clé de parcours). Les filtres acceptent alors les opérateurs de la fonction HFiltre.
POUR TOUT : parcours de chaînes
L'instruction POUR TOUT permet d'effectuer différents types de parcours de chaînes :
  • Parcours des sous-chaînes séparées par un séparateur.
  • Parcours des occurrences d'une chaîne dans une autre.
POUR TOUT : parcours d'une variable XMLLecteur
L'instruction POUR TOUT permet d'effectuer différents types de parcours sur une variable de type xmlLecteur :
  • Parcours sur un niveau.
  • Parcours sur un niveau avec copie.
  • Parcours en profondeur.
POUR TOUT : parcours de tableaux
L'instruction POUR TOUT permet d'effectuer différents types de parcours de tableaux :
  • Parcours des éléments du tableau,
  • Parcours des valeurs des éléments du tableau.
POUR TOUT : parcours d'une variable jsonLecteur
L'instruction POUR TOUT permet d'effectuer différents types de parcours sur une variable de type jsonLecteur :
  • Parcours sur un niveau.
  • Parcours sur un niveau avec copie.
  • Parcours en profondeur.
Attention : Cette fonctionnalité est disponible uniquement à partir de la version 2025 Update 3.
RETOUR
L'instruction RETOUR permet de sortir d'un bloc d'instructions et de sortir du traitement (ou de la procédure) en cours.
CONTINUER / CONTINUER :
L'instruction CONTINUER permet de retourner directement au début de la prochaine itération sans terminer le code de l'itération en cours.
L'étiquette CONTINUER: permet de déclarer un code commun dans une boucle.
SORTIR / SORTIR :
L'instruction SORTIR permet de sortir d'un bloc d'instructions et d'exécuter la suite du traitement en cours.
L'étiquette SORTIR: permet de déclarer un code dans une boucle. Ce code sera exécuté uniquement lors de la sortie de la boucle par l'instruction "SORTIR".
RENVOYER
L'instruction RENVOYER permet de sortir de l'événement, traitement ou procédure en cours en renvoyant un compte-rendu.
<Source>.ImporteXML (Fonction)
Importe un fichier XML dans une table au format HFSQL Classic ou Client/Serveur (table décrite sous l'éditeur de schémas des données ou déclarée par les fonctions HDéclare, HDéclareExterne ou HDécritTable)....
<Source>.VueVersTable (Fonction)
Enregistre les modifications réalisées dans une vue HFSQL (grâce aux fonctions HModifie, HSupprime ou HRaye) dans la table correspondante. Cette fonction utilise l'ancien mécanisme des vues....
<Source>.ImporteCSV (Fonction)
Importe un fichier CSV dans une table au format HFSQL Classic ou Client/Serveur (table décrite sous l'éditeur de schémas des données, ou déclarée par les fonctions HDéclare, HDéclareExterne ou HDécritTable)....
<Source>.FiltreComprisEntre (Fonction)
Définit et active un filtre de type "Compris entre" sur un fichier, une vue ou une requête.
<Source>.DupliqueEnregistrement (Fonction)
Duplique l'enregistrement lu dans une table: l'enregistrement présent en mémoire est ajouté dans la table (la requête ou la vue)....
<Source>.Etat (Fonction)
Permet de connaître l'état d'un enregistrement....
<Source>.LitSuivant (Fonction)
Positionne sur l'enregistrement suivant d'une table en fonction d'une rubrique de parcours....
<Source>.ExporteXML (Fonction)
Exporte les enregistrements d'une table (HFSQL ou OLE DB), d'une vue ou d'une requête dans un fichier XML....
<Source>.Précédent (Fonction)
Positionne sur l'enregistrement précédent du fichier en fonction d'une rubrique de parcours....
<Source>.Dernier (Fonction)
Positionne sur le dernier enregistrement d'une table selon une rubrique de parcours....
<Source>.StatNbEnrIntervalle (Fonction)
Renvoie une estimation majorée du nombre d'entrées pour une rubrique clé donnée dans un intervalle de valeurs donné....
<Source>.ActiveFiltreAuto (Fonction)
Active un filtre automatique sur les fichiers reliés lors du parcours d'un fichier XML....
<Source>.ChangeMotDePasse (Fonction)
Change le mot de passe d'une table HFSQL Classic ou HFSQL Client/Serveur....
<Source>.ChangeClé (Fonction)
Change la rubrique de parcours.
<Source>.SurErreur (Fonction)
Personnalise la gestion des erreurs HFSQL.
<Source>.ChangeNom (Fonction)
Modifie le nom physique d'une table....
<Source>.ChangeRepJnl (Fonction)
Modifie l'emplacement des fichiers du journal correspondant à une table HFSQL....
<Source>.ChangeRep (Fonction)
Modifie le chemin d'accès à une table (c'est-à-dire le répertoire dans lequel la table sera manipulée)....
<Source>.ConstruitValClé (Fonction)
Construit la valeur d'une clé composée pour réaliser un filtre (fonction HFiltre) ou effectuer une recherche (fonctions HLitRecherchePremier, HLitRechercheDernier, ...)....
<Source>.Réindexe (Fonction)
Reconstruit l'index d'une table (table d'extension ".NDX")....
<Source>.Raye (Fonction)
Raye un enregistrement d'une table....
<Source>.PrépareRequêteSQL (Fonction)
Initialise une requête écrite en langage SQL et déclare cette requête au serveur de base de données pour optimiser les prochaines exécutions de cette requête.
<Source>.Ouvre (Fonction)
Ouvre une table.
<Source>.Positionne (Fonction)
Positionne sur un enregistrement à partir de la position approximative d'une de ses rubriques....
<Source>.ChangeConnexion (Fonction)
Change dynamiquement la connexion associée à une table.